Unraveling the Interplay of Race and Geography on Maternal Mortality in the United States

Key Points

  • Maternal mortality rates are influenced by both race and geographic location, highlighting disparities.
  • Black mothers face a disproportionate risk of maternal mortality compared to white mothers, indicating systemic issues.
  • Analysis examines data from various states highlighting the interplay of socioeconomic factors and health outcomes.
  • The findings support calls for targeted interventions to address health disparities across different regions.
